Voyage Care is a sector leading provider, with 35 years experience of specialist care and support. We support over 3,500 people with learning disabilities, autism, brain injuries and other complex needs across the UK.
Our commitment to quality is demonstrated by our sector-leading quality ratings. In England, 89% of our registered locations are rated as Good or Outstanding by the Care Quality Commission. 75% of our Welsh and 87% of our Scottish registered locations are rated as compliant by the Care Inspectorate and Care Inspectorate Wales.
Whether it’s supporting someone in their own home, to access the community or in a registered care home, we provide exceptional person-centred care and support. We enable people to live as independently as possible — where, how and with whom they choose. Voyage Specialist Healthcare and Children’s Complex Care provide clinically led support to children with complex health needs in their own home.
